Written by licensed clinical social worker and psychotherapist Kelli Miller, this guide offers a strength-based approach to help your child gain a better understanding of themselves, their ADHD, and the simple things they can do to feel more confident and in control.
This ADHD workbook for kids includes:
- An overview of ADHD for kids and parents—Teach your child about common symptoms, different ADHD types, and how ADHD can even be an asset.
- Skill-building exercises—Develop executive functioning tools like dealing with anger and frustration, improving focus, impulse control, and more effective communication.
- Action-oriented learning—Help kids learn to reframe the way they think about ADHD with fun lessons for creating a morning routine, making a homework chart, coping with their emotions, and more.
